What were your neighbors reading across the county this year?
Some good stuff, some fluff, some big names and some bigger names, generally.
The Cuyahoga County Public Library shared its most popular titles from 2022 across fiction and non-fiction and Northeast Ohio read, whether in print or on an ebook, and listened to some predictable novels and lots of self-improvement fodder.
Most Popular Adult Fiction titles of 2022
1. Run Rose Run by Dolly Parton & James Patterson
2. The 6:20 Man by David Baldacci
3. One Step Too Far by Lisa Gardner
4. Invisible by James Patterson & David Ellis
5. Sparring Partners by John Grisham
6. What Happened to the Bennetts? by Lisa Scottoline
7. High Stakes by Danielle Steel
8. Wish You Were Here by Jodi Picoult
9. The Judge's List by John Grisham
10. Nightwork by Nora Roberts
